ruthanne, The machine will test your mask at the highest pressure you have set. Your profile shows 16cm as your high pressure so that's the pressure it is tested at. To test your mask go to My Setup on your machine and dial to Check Mask Fit. Start the machine and it will start the test at 16cm. You'll see a small graph on your machine telling you the on going results. This allows you to adjust the mask during the test so you get instant feed back.

I also wonder about the length of time since you first starting using this cushion.
With my F&P Simplus FFM cushions, I get maybe 5-6 good weeks before they begin getting fiddly.

Actually the Wiki is out of date. The cushions are replaced every month now and the mask frame every 3 months. The head gear is every 6 months.
